Detailed explanation-1: -pepsin, the powerful enzyme in gastric juice that digests proteins such as those in meat, eggs, seeds, or dairy products. Pepsin is the mature active form of the zymogen (inactive protein) pepsinogen. Pepsin was first recognized in 1836 by the German physiologist Theodor Schwann.

Detailed explanation-2: -Human pepsin is one of the secondary structure proteins, whose main function is to break down proteins by hydrolyzing peptide bonds between specific amino acids, which plays an important role in the human digestive system.

Detailed explanation-3: -Pepsin is an aspartic proteinase, more specifically a eukaryotic aspartic protease enzyme. Pepsin was among the first enzymes to be isolated in crystalline form. Aspartic proteinases are widespread in nature, and pepsin in particular has been known to be medically important.
